Clearfield building permits

Verified

Clearfield, Utah — as published 2026-07-04.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Codes adopted

2021 International Building Code (IBC) —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/2023, effective July 1, 20232021 International Residential Code (IRC) —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/20232015 International Residential Code Chapter 11, Energy Efficiency —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/2023 (residential energy provisions)2015 International Energy Conservation Code, residential provisions —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/20232021 International Energy Conservation Code, commercial provisions —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/20232021 International Mechanical Code (IMC) —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/20232021 International Plumbing Code (IPC) —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/20232021 International Fuel and Gas Code (IFGC) —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/20232021 International Existing Building Code (IEBC) —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/20232021 International Swimming Pool and Spa Code (ISPSC) —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/20232020 National Electrical Code (NEC) — Clearfield City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/2023 (Clearfield's own published document lists the 2020 edition; this is one cycle behind the 2023 NEC baseline confirmed in neighboring Davis County cities — Clearfield's Design Criteria document is the only NEC-edition source found for this city and has not been superseded by a newer published revision as of verification)NOTE: A prior commercial-permit checklist PDF (undated content, hosted under a 2021 upload path) lists 2018 IBC/IMC/IPC, 2017 NEC, 2018 IFCI, 2018 IECC as 'Current Codes' — this is superseded by the Design Criteria and Adopted Codes document (rev. 9/29/2023, effective 7/1/2023) cited above, which is the more recent and more specific authority on adopted code editions

Permit types & fees

Residential Building Permit

Verified

Required for new residential construction, additions, structural alterations, and most repairs to residential buildings in Clearfield, governed by the 2021 IRC. Two complete sets of plans are required for residential submittals.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• New single-family or multi-family residential construction
  • Room additions
  • Detached or attached garages
  • Structural modifications or replacement/repair of any structural component
  • Basement finishes and remodels involving moving walls, windows, or doors

Required documents

  • RequiredBuilding Permit ApplicationOnline application and payment available; plans may also be submitted through permits@clearfieldcity.org. Two complete sets of plans and specifications required.
  • RequiredConstruction PlansComplete drawings to scale — site plan, floor plans, elevations, sections, structural details
  • RequiredEnergy Compliance DocumentationPer 2015 IRC Chapter 11 / 2015 IECC residential provisions (Design Criteria and Adopted Codes, rev. 9/29/2023)
  • OptionalEngineered Truss PlansSealed truss layouts for new construction with trusses

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Building Permit — valuation $1–$500$23.50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Building Permit — valuation $501–$2,000$23.50 plus $3.05 for each additional $100 or fraction thereofCl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Building Permit — valuation $2,001–$25,000$69.25 plus $14.00 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ereofCl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Building Permit — valuation $25,001–$50,000$391.75 plus $10.10 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ereofCl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Building Permit — valuation $50,001–$100,000$643.75 plus $7.00 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ereofCl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Building Permit — valuation $100,001–$500,000$993.75 plus $5.60 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ereofCl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Building Permit — valuation $500,001–$1,000,000$3,233.75 plus $4.75 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ereofCl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Building Permit — valuation over $1,000,000$5,608.75 plus $3.65 for each additional $1,000 or fraction thereofCl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Plan Check Fee — Residential (and pools)20% of the building permit feeCl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Plan Check Deposit — New Residential Construction$250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Residential 'Identical Plans' Review$100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Re-inspection Fee$47 per hour (minimum charge 0.5 hours for inspections with no fee specifically indicated: $25 each)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Inspection Outside Normal Business Hours$47 per hour, minimum charge of two hoursCl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
State Surcharge1% may be applicable to building permit feesCl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025): 'A 1% state surcharge may be applicable to building permit fees.'

Electrical Permit

Verified

Required for electrical work in Clearfield including new circuits, panel upgrades, service changes, and new wiring. Governed by the 2020 National Electrical Code as adopted per Clearfield's Design Criteria and Adopted Codes (rev. 9/29/2023). Clearfield does not publish a separate electrical fee table — electrical work is charged under the same building valuation table as other building permits.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• New electrical circuits or wiring installations
  • Electrical panel upgrades or replacements
  • Service entrance changes
  • Adding or relocating outlets, switches, or fixtures
  • Solar panel electrical connections

Required documents

  • RequiredBuilding Permit ApplicationOnline application and payment available, or submit through permits@clearfieldcity.org
  • OptionalElectrical Plan / Single-Line DiagramRequired for service upgrades and new construction — panel schedule and circuit layout
  • OptionalUtah Electrical Contractor License (DOPL)Required for work not performed by the homeowner on their own primary residence

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Electrical PermitValuation-based per building permit fee table (see residential building permit fees)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025) — no separate electrical fee table is published; electrical work is assessed under the same building valuation table (verified by full-text review of the fee schedule PDF).
Additional Electrical Outlet (specific line item found in fee schedule, context unclear — appears under a special-event/booth fee section, not the general building-permit section)$130.00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025) — listed under 'July 4th Booth Fees'; this appears to be an event-vendor charge, not a standard residential/commercial electrical permit fee. Included for completeness but flagged as likely inapplicable to typical electrical permits.
Re-inspection Fee$47 per hour (minimum 0.5 hour / $25 for unspecified inspections)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)

Plumbing Permit

Verified

Required for plumbing installations, alterations, and repairs in Clearfield including water heaters, fixture additions, and gas line work. Governed by the 2021 IPC per Clearfield's Design Criteria and Adopted Codes (rev. 9/29/2023). Charged under the same building valuation fee table as other building permits.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• New plumbing fixture installations or new installations/replacing lines
  • Water heater installation or replacement
  • Gas line installation or modification
  • Water line or sewer line replacement or extension

Required documents

  • RequiredBuilding Permit ApplicationOnline application and payment available, or submit through permits@clearfieldcity.org
  • OptionalUtah Plumbing Contractor License (DOPL)Required for work not performed by the homeowner on their primary residence

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Plumbing PermitValuation-based per building permit fee table (see residential building permit fees)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025) — no separate plumbing fee table is published; plumbing work is assessed under the same building valuation table.
Re-inspection Fee$47 per hour (minimum 0.5 hour / $25 for unspecified inspections)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)

Mechanical / HVAC Permit

Verified

Required for heating, ventilation, and air conditioning installations, replacements, and gas fireplace/log installations in Clearfield. Governed by the 2021 IMC and 2021 IFGC per Clearfield's Design Criteria and Adopted Codes (rev. 9/29/2023). Charged under the same building valuation fee table.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• Heating and air conditioning installations or replacements
  • Boiler installation or replacement
  • Gas log or gas line installation
  • Fireplace installation (wood, pellet, or gas)

Required documents

  • RequiredBuilding Permit ApplicationOnline application and payment available, or submit through permits@clearfieldcity.org
  • OptionalEquipment SpecificationsManufacturer data sheets for furnace, AC, heat pump, boiler, or fireplace

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Mechanical PermitValuation-based per building permit fee table (see residential building permit fees)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025) — no separate mechanical fee table is published; mechanical work is assessed under the same building valuation table.
Re-inspection Fee$47 per hour (minimum 0.5 hour / $25 for unspecified inspections)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)

Roofing Permit

Verified

Required for reroofing (complete replacement) in Clearfield; minor roof repairs do not require a permit. Fees are valuation-based per the building permit fee table.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• Reroofing (complete roof replacement)
  • Structural roof repairs

Required documents

  • RequiredBuilding Permit ApplicationOnline application and payment available, or submit through permits@clearfieldcity.org
  • OptionalUtah Roofing Contractor License (DOPL)Required if work is not performed by the homeowner on their primary residence

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Roofing PermitValuation-based per building permit fee table (see residential building permit fees)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025) — no separate roofing fee table is published; reroofing is assessed under the same building valuation table.

Deck Permit

Verified

Required for decks over 30 inches above grade in Clearfield, with or without covers; decks 30 inches or less above grade with no roof do not require a permit. Fees are valuation-based.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• Decks over 30 inches above grade (with or without covers)
  • Porch/patio covers and awnings

Required documents

  • RequiredBuilding Permit ApplicationOnline application and payment available, or submit through permits@clearfieldcity.org
  • RequiredConstruction DrawingsFraming plan with beam/joist sizes, post locations, footing details, and ledger attachment method
  • RequiredSite PlanDeck location showing setbacks from property lines

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Deck PermitValuation-based per building permit fee table (see residential building permit fees); plan check 20% of permit feeCl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025) — no separate deck fee table is published; deck construction is assessed under the same building valuation table.

Fence Permit

Verified

A fence permit (not a building permit) is required for most new fences in Clearfield; masonry or concrete fences require a full building permit. Ordinary fences (except masonry/concrete) need only the fence permit.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• New fence construction (fence permit required; masonry/concrete fences require a building permit)
  • Masonry or concrete fences (building permit required)

Required documents

  • RequiredFence Permit / Building Permit ApplicationOnline application and payment available, or submit through permits@clearfieldcity.org

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Fence PermitNot published as a discrete line item in the Consolidated Fee Schedule (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025) — the schedule was searched in full text for 'fence' with no dedicated fee foundThe 'When Do I Need a Building Permit?' handout confirms fences (except masonry/concrete) require a fence permit, distinct from a building permit — but no dollar amount for this fence permit is published anywhere in the current Consolidated Fee Schedule. Masonry/concrete fences are charged under the standard building valuation table. Contact (801) 525-2701 for the current fence permit fee.

Demolition Permit

Verified

Required for demolition of structures in Clearfield. Clearfield publishes a specific flat demolition permit fee, unlike some neighboring Davis County cities that only use valuation-based fees.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• Complete or partial demolition of any structure

Required documents

  • RequiredDemolition ApplicationSubmit through permits@clearfieldcity.org or the online portal; include scope of demolition and disposal plan
  • RequiredUtility Disconnect ConfirmationProof that gas, electric, water, and sewer are disconnected prior to demolition

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Demolition Permit (including inspections)$150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025): 'Demolition permit (including inspections) — $150'

Sign Permit

Verified

Required for permanent and temporary signage in Clearfield. Fees are flat and published in the Consolidated Fee Schedule under Planning & Zoning fees.

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• Permanent sign installation
  • Temporary sign installation

Required documents

  • RequiredSign Permit ApplicationSubmit through the Community Development Department, (801) 525-2701

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Sign Permit — Permanent$500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025), Planning & Zoning section: 'Sign Permit: Permanent — $500'
Sign Permit — Temporary$100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025), Planning & Zoning section: 'Temporary — $100'

Street Cut / Excavation Permit

Verified

Required for any excavation, boring, or street-cut work in Clearfield rights-of-way. Fees vary by excavation type, road age, and season (winter excavations cost double).

Verified 2026-07-03 · Source

Requirements

  • Street cuts and lateral/longitudinal excavations in the public right-of-way
  • Boring, curb/gutter removal, open trench, or sidewalk/misc. concrete work in the right-of-way

Required documents

  • RequiredStreet Cut Permit (Excavation Permit) ApplicationSubmit through the Community Development Department, (801) 525-2701

Fee schedule

Fee typeAmountNotes
Street Cut Permit — Application Fee (includes two inspections)$60 per inspectionCl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Street Cut Permit — Inspection Fee$1.26 per square footCl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Lateral excavation (roads older than 1 year)$60 per lane cutCl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Lateral excavation (roads newer than 1 year)$120 per lane cutCl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Winter Excavations (Oct. 15 – April 15)2x the standard permit feesClear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
Bond per lateral excavation$1,000Clearfield City Consolidated Fee Schedule, Chapter 5 (Ordinance 2025-16, adopted 6-24-2025)
